2001 Acura CL tire width
I just bought some rims off of some guy and I was wondering if anyone knew what's the largest width I could fit into my 2001 Acura CL. 2 of the Rims have 245/40 R18; is that too big? Will 245's fit alright? The guy also told me to put smaller tires on the front ie 225/40. Is that good or keep it the same all the way around. Please help, I'm clueless when it comes to tires and rims, this is my first set and first mod to my CL. Thanks.

What kind of car did the rims come off of? You have to have the correct offset for the rims to work. Typically on a CL, people go with a +42 and up. If the offset is on the lower side I would say it would work. The factory tire on a CL-S is 25.5 inches tall and 7.4 inches wide. A 245/40/18 would be 25.7 x 8.8. So height wise you would be fine but width would come down to the offset of the wheel and if the car was lowered, etc. Assuming your offset is correct, I would say it would work but it may rub a little when you are backing up or if you hit a harsh bump. 225 and 235 are the most popular sizes on a CL.
